Explanation:
Drivers operating vehicles on a divided highway must keep a safe following distance unless directed to do otherwise by a sign, traffic control device, or police officer. While it is also important to stay in the right lane and keep to the posted speed limit, safety, and traffic regulations prioritize maintaining a safe distance to avoid collisions. Various traffic laws such as stopping for school buses and yielding to pedestrians at crossings underscore the imperative of vigilance and caution on the road.
